Ordinals
beta
Sat 690173669496324
decimal
138034.3669496324
degree
0°138034′946″3669496324‴
percentile
32.865412869310255%
name
iyqdhrfcuxp
cycle
0
epoch
0
period
68
block
138034
offset
3669496324
timestamp
2011-07-25 22:31:02 UTC
rarity
common
prev
next